The Parking Enforcement Officer will be responsible for ensuring compliance with parking regulations within designated areas. This role involves patrolling assigned locations, issuing citations for illegal or expired parking, and addressing parking violations courteously yet firmly. Officers also educate the public about parking code, assist with the removal of illegally parked vehicles when necessary, and collaborate with local law enforcement or City officials on enforcement issues. Essential Duties and Responsibilities The following duties and responsibilities are illustrative of the primary functions of this position and are not intended to be all inclusive. Patrols assigned areas to monitor compliance and issue tickets to violators. Maintains records of daily enforcement activities. Educates and informs the public of parking issues and ordinances. Responds to public inquiries and complaints regarding parking services, policies, procedures; resolves conflicts with parking violators. Installs vehicle immobilization devices. May participate in parking studies and other special parking projects. Collects money deposited in meters, parking structures, and ticket boxes. Attends court to defend parking citations. Trains new parking officers. May work in parking structure or at the Parking Services front counter as needed. Provides emergency first response services to the public. Creates and maintains enforcement manuals, employee information and map.
